Tørrfisk fra Lofoten AS manages the Tørrfisk fra Lofoten label, the first Norwegian food to receive an EU protected geographical indication (PGI). Tørrfisk is dried and matured Arctic cod, wild-caught off Lofoten. No additives — dried naturally on hjell (outdoor wooden racks) for months, exactly as the Vikings did 1000 years ago. It is graded into up to 20 quality categories by professional graders.
